The University of Education Winneba UEW admission requirements for the 2021/2022 academic session.

These are the basic requirements to be satisfied to qualify for admission into the University. They are to be met together with other programme-specific requirements.

(Click here for details of programme-specific requirements or download the attached UEW Admissions Brochure).

1.  Bachelor’s Degree Programmes

DIRECT APPLICANTS

WASSCE/ SSSCE Certificate Holders

(i)  At least six (6) WASSCE Credit Passes (A1-C6), including three (3) Core subjects (English Language, Mathematics and Integrated Science or Social Studies) and three (3) relevant Elective subjects. with a total aggregate of 36 or better. OR

(ii)  At least six (6) SSSCE Credit Passes (A-D), including three (3) Core subjects (English Language, Mathematics and Integrated Science or Social Studies) and three (3) relevant Elective subjects, with a total aggregate of 24 or better.

(iii)  Applicants must satisfy the Programme Specific Requirement(s) for the Programme(s) chosen. (Please see details in the Admissions Brochure)

School Certificate/GCE holders

GCE ‘A’ Level passes in two (2) relevant subjects (other than General Paper), plus five (5) Credits at GCE ‘O’ Level, including English Language and Mathematics.

Applicants with GCE results which are more than five (5) years old should apply as Mature Applicants.

Baccalaureate and other Foreign Qualifications

Applicants will be considered on recommendation and establishment of equivalence by the National Accreditation Board. Otherwise, candidates may apply as Mature Applicants.

MATURE APPLICANTS

i. Must be, at least, 25 years by August 1, 2021.

ii Should have a minimum of GCE/SSSCE/WASSCE Certificate or DBS/RSA Certificate, or an equivalent qualification.

iii. Must pass the UEW Entrance Exam in General Aptitude Test (GAT) and Subject Area Test (SAT)

 POST-DIPLOMA APPLICANTS (DIPLOMA HOLDERS)

i. Must possess a Higher National Diploma or its equivalent in a relevant field of study from a recognised institution.

(Successful applicants for Post-Diploma programmes may be placed at Level 200 or 300 of the four year degree programme depending on their background).

2.  Diploma Programmes

DIRECT APPLICANTS

i. WASSCE: Passes (A1-D7) in three (3) Core subjects (English Language, Mathematics, and Integrated Science/Social Studies), plus Credit Passes (A1-C6) in three (3) relevant Elective subjects.  OR

ii. SSSCE: Passes (A-D) in three (3) Core subjects (English Language, Mathematics, and Integrated Science/Social Studies), plus Passes (A-D) in three (3) relevant Elective subjects. OR

iii.  SC/GCE:  Five (5) Credit Passes at GCE ‘O’ Level, including English Language, Mathematics and a Science subject.

Applicants with GCE results which are more than five (5) years old should apply as Mature Applicants.

Baccalaureate and other Foreign Qualifications

Applicants will be considered on recommendation and establishment of equivalence by the National Accreditation Board. Otherwise, candidates may apply as Mature Applicants.

MATURE APPLICANTS

i. Must be at least, 25 years by August 1, 2020.

ii Should have a minimum of GCE/SSSCE/WASSCE Certificate or DBS/RSA Certificate, or an equivalent qualification.

iii. Must pass the UEW Entrance Exam in General Aptitude Test (GAT) and Subject Area Test (SAT)
